1. The Clean and Minimal Bio

Minimalism in a bio communicates confidence. When you strip away everything nonessential, what remains carries maximum impact. This approach uses sparse text, deliberate whitespace, and a single defining element to create a visual impression that feels premium and intentional. It is one of the strongest instagram bio ideas for accounts where the visual content and brand reputation do the heavy lifting.

Brands like Chanel and Apple exemplify this perfectly. Their names alone carry enough recognition that additional explanation would actually dilute the impact. The bio exists to reinforce, not to explain.

Best Suited For

  • Recognized brands where the name speaks for itself.

  • Visual creators, photographers, architects, and designers whose portfolio communicates their expertise directly.

  • Accounts built around a tightly curated aesthetic where additional text would disrupt the visual identity.

How to Build It

  • Distill to one element: Identify the single most important piece of information about your account. A brand name, a one-word descriptor like "Filmmaker," or a location can serve as the entire bio.

  • Use emojis with restraint: One carefully selected emoji can add personality without creating clutter. A single camera icon or globe symbol is sufficient. Multiple emojis undermine the minimalist intent.

    2. The Visual Emoji Line Bio

    A horizontal sequence of emojis creates an instant visual summary of your account's focus areas. This technique communicates your niche, interests, and personality through universally recognized symbols rather than text, making it one of the most visually distinctive instagram bio ideas available.

    The approach works because it translates concepts into compact visual shorthand. Instead of writing out "fitness coach specializing in running, nutrition, and strength training," you present the same information as a scannable row of symbols that transcends language barriers and captures attention on a quick scroll-through.

    Best Suited For

    • Travel and lifestyle creators who cover multiple topics within their niche.

    • Digital entrepreneurs and multi-disciplinary creators whose work spans several categories.

    • Fitness, wellness, and food accounts where visual symbols naturally represent their content pillars.

    How to Build It

    • Match emojis to your content categories: Each emoji should represent a specific content pillar. A travel creator might use a plane, globe, beach, camera, and compass to cover their range.

    • Isolate the emoji line: Place the row on its own line, separated from text and links. This prevents visual clutter and makes the emoji sequence feel like a designed element rather than decoration.

    • Cap it at 10 to 15 symbols: More than that overwhelms rather than informs. The goal is a focused visual statement that can be absorbed in a single glance.

    • Preview on multiple devices: Emoji rendering varies between iOS and Android. Check your bio on both platforms to ensure the symbols display as intended.

    • Rotate with your content: Swap seasonal emojis or update the sequence when your content focus shifts. A pumpkin in autumn or a snowflake in winter keeps the bio feeling current.

    3. The Narrative-Driven Bio

    A bio built around a personal story creates immediate emotional resonance. Rather than listing credentials or describing services, this format reveals the motivation and journey behind your account, making it one of the most compelling instagram bio ideas for accounts where personal transformation is central to the brand.

    A wellness coach writing "Burned out at 28. Rebuilt everything. Now helping you do the same." tells a more powerful story in fewer characters than any list of qualifications could. The transformation arc, from struggle to resolution to mission, mirrors a narrative structure that humans are wired to respond to.

    Best Suited For

    • Coaches, mentors, and consultants whose credibility stems from personal experience.

    • Founders and entrepreneurs whose business origin story resonates with their target audience.

    • Advocates working in mental health, social justice, or environmental causes where personal connection drives engagement.

    • Creators whose content documents an ongoing personal journey or transformation.

    How to Build It

    • Open with the most compelling element: A "From X to Y" structure immediately signals transformation. "Corporate lawyer turned full-time potter" or "Failed at 3 startups before this one worked" grabs attention because it defies expectations.

    • Bridge past to present purpose: Connect your personal history to what you offer now. The transition from your story to your audience's benefit should feel seamless.

    • Ground it in a universal experience: Frame your specific situation through a lens that your target audience relates to. Overcoming self-doubt, navigating a career change, or prioritizing health over hustle are themes with broad resonance.

    • Align your CTA with the narrative: If your story centers on financial independence, your link should lead to a relevant resource like a free budgeting template, not a generic homepage.

    This format turns your bio from a label into an invitation. It tells visitors not just what you offer but why it matters, which is the foundation for building a genuinely engaged community.

    4. The Benefit-First Bio

    This format answers the question every profile visitor is unconsciously asking: "What do I get if I follow this account?" Instead of describing your role or listing your credentials, the benefit-first bio communicates the specific outcome or transformation you deliver. It is one of the most conversion-oriented instagram bio ideas because it frames everything through the lens of audience value.

    A social media manager does not simply "manage social media accounts." They "help service businesses generate 50 inbound leads per month through Instagram." The shift from feature description to outcome statement changes how potential followers evaluate the account.

    Best Suited For

    • Service providers, coaches, and consultants who need to articulate results quickly.

    • Course creators and educators selling digital products tied to specific outcomes.

    • Freelancers and agencies competing for attention in crowded markets where differentiation matters.

    • B2B brands targeting professional audiences who evaluate accounts based on practical value.

    How to Build It

    • Start with the audience's problem: Identify the primary pain point your target audience faces. A productivity coach's audience struggles with overwhelm. A copywriter's audience struggles with low conversion rates.

    • Articulate the transformation: State the specific result you help people achieve. "I help overwhelmed founders reclaim 10 hours per week" is far more compelling than "Productivity consultant."

    • Incorporate specificity: Numbers, timeframes, and concrete outcomes make your promise tangible. "Grow your email list" is vague. "Add 500 subscribers monthly through organic content" gives people something to evaluate.

    • Keep the language audience-directed: Second person pronouns ("you," "your") make the bio feel like a direct conversation rather than a broadcast.

    This approach converts your bio into a qualification mechanism. The people who follow you after reading it are genuinely interested in the outcome you described, which means higher engagement rates and a more valuable audience.

    Instagram's single-link limitation used to be a genuine constraint. Link-in-bio tools have transformed that constraint into an opportunity by allowing you to direct followers to a custom page hosting multiple destinations. This format is among the most practical instagram bio ideas for anyone whose audience needs access to more than one resource.

    Rather than swapping your link every time you publish a new blog post, podcast episode, or product launch, a centralized link page provides permanent access to everything that matters. Services like Linktree, Beacons, and Later make it straightforward to set up and maintain.

    Best Suited For

    • Multi-platform creators who need to connect audiences to podcasts, YouTube channels, and blogs simultaneously.

    • E-commerce brands showcasing multiple product lines, collections, and promotional offers.

    • Affiliate marketers curating product recommendations and discount codes.

    • Service businesses linking to booking pages, portfolios, testimonials, and free resources.

    How to Build It

    • Choose a reliable platform: Select a link-in-bio tool with analytics capabilities so you can track which links generate the most traffic. This data informs future content and promotion decisions.

    • Prioritize ruthlessly: Place your most important or time-sensitive link at the top. Organize remaining links into logical groups like "Latest Content," "Work With Me," and "Free Resources."

    • Write action-oriented link labels: "Listen to This Week's Episode" outperforms a raw podcast URL. "Browse the Spring Collection" outperforms "Shop." Descriptive labels reduce friction between curiosity and clicks.

    • Direct traffic explicitly: Your bio text should tell visitors exactly what awaits them at the link. "Everything you need is below" or "Resources, shop, and more here" sets clear expectations.

    6. The Community Hashtag Bio

    Embedding branded or niche hashtags in your bio transforms it into a discovery mechanism and a community rallying point. Clickable hashtags connect your profile to a broader content ecosystem while signaling to visitors what your account is about. This is one of the most underutilized instagram bio ideas, particularly for accounts focused on building participatory communities.

    A branded hashtag in your bio does double duty. It helps new visitors understand your niche at a glance, and it encourages existing followers to contribute content using the same tag, building a growing library of community-generated material tied to your brand.

    Best Suited For

    • Community-focused accounts looking to aggregate user-generated content under a shared identity.

    • Brands running campaigns where a specific hashtag drives awareness and participation.

    • Niche creators who benefit from association with established topic hashtags that attract relevant audiences.

    How to Build It

    • Design a unique branded hashtag: Keep it short, distinctive, and directly tied to your brand or mission. A travel creator might use #WanderWith[Name] while a fitness brand might use #TrainWith[Brand].

    • Add one relevant niche hashtag: A broader industry hashtag positions your profile within a larger community. A real estate agent might pair their branded tag with #[City]Homes.

    • Prompt participation in your bio text: A line like "Share your story with #YourBrandTag" provides a clear invitation that drives usage.

    • Limit to two or three hashtags maximum: Overloading your bio with hashtags looks spammy and dilutes the impact of each one.

    7. The Authority and Credentials Bio

    When your business depends on expertise, your bio needs to prove it immediately. The authority bio leads with verifiable achievements, professional qualifications, and social proof that position you as a credible voice in your field. It is one of the most effective instagram bio ideas for professionals whose reputation directly determines whether visitors become followers or clients.

    Bios like "Board-Certified Nutritionist | Featured in @MensHealth" or "TEDx Speaker | Author of [Book Title]" provide instant credibility markers that eliminate doubt before it forms.

    Best Suited For

    • Coaches, consultants, and thought leaders whose income depends on demonstrated expertise.

    • Public speakers and authors building personal brands around their knowledge and visibility.

  • Medical professionals, therapists, attorneys, and academics who need to display formal credentials.

  • How to Build It

    • Lead with your strongest credential: Place the most impressive and recognizable achievement first. "NYT Bestselling Author" carries more immediate weight than a university degree, so it belongs at the top.

    • Use standard abbreviations: MBA, PhD, CPA, RD, and similar abbreviations conserve character space while communicating qualifications efficiently.

    • Feature third-party validation: Media appearances, publication features, and podcast guest spots function as endorsements. Tag the relevant accounts with the @ symbol to add clickable credibility.

    • Offset credentials with personality: A closing line that reveals a personal interest or human detail prevents the bio from reading like a resume. "Certified Financial Planner | Podcast Host | Trail running addict" balances authority with approachability.

    • Link to evidence: Use your link-in-bio to direct visitors to a portfolio, press page, or publication archive. Label it clearly: "Read my features" or "See my work."

    8. The Personality-Forward Niche Bio

    This format strikes a balance between professional clarity and personal warmth. It states what you do with precision while revealing enough personality to make your profile feel like a person rather than a brand. It is one of the best instagram bio ideas for creators and small business owners whose individual character is a core part of their appeal.

    "Plant stylist | Proving your apartment can look like a greenhouse | New arrangements every Friday" communicates the niche, the personality, and the content cadence in three lines. It answers the professional question and the personal question simultaneously.

    Best Suited For

    • Lifestyle influencers and content creators whose personality is their differentiator.

    • Small business owners who want to humanize their brand and foster community.

    • Freelancers and creative professionals who benefit from clients seeing the person behind the portfolio.

    How to Build It

    • Open with your niche: State your professional focus clearly in the first line. "Dog trainer," "Vintage dealer," or "Recipe developer" immediately qualifies visitors.

    • Reveal a defining trait: Add a short, punchy element that communicates personality. A quirky habit, a strong opinion, or a personal mission works well. "Obsessed with sourdough" or "Making spreadsheets exciting since 2019" gives visitors something to connect with.

    • Set content expectations: Tell followers what they will get by following. "Weekly meal prep videos" or "Daily design inspiration" provides a concrete reason to hit Follow.

    • Write in your natural voice: Formal language undermines the personality this format is designed to showcase. Write the way you speak in conversation.

    9. The Conversion-Focused CTA Bio

    When measurable outcomes are the priority, sales, sign-ups, bookings, or downloads, the bio should function as a direct funnel. The CTA-heavy bio replaces descriptive text with explicit instructions, guiding visitors toward specific actions with minimal friction. It ranks among the most results-oriented instagram bio ideas for accounts where every profile visit represents a potential conversion.

    Course creators, e-commerce brands, and service providers use this format to eliminate ambiguity. Instead of hoping visitors figure out what to do next, the bio tells them exactly where to go and why.

    Best Suited For

    • E-commerce brands directing traffic to collections, sales, and product pages.

    • Service providers and coaches encouraging consultation bookings or enrollment.

    • Digital product creators driving downloads, newsletter sign-ups, or course registrations. Understanding how a well-crafted creator bio drives subscriber growth is central to this approach.

    How to Build It

    • Identify your top two to three conversion goals: Do you want purchases, email subscribers, or booked calls? Rank them by priority and structure the bio accordingly.

    • Lead every line with an action verb: Shop, Book, Subscribe, Download, Join. Each line should begin with a clear directive that leaves no room for confusion.

    • Use directional visual cues: Emojis like pointing fingers, arrows, and target symbols draw the eye toward your link. This seemingly small detail measurably increases click-through rates.

    • Ensure link-to-CTA alignment: If your bio says "Download the free guide," your link must lead directly to that guide. Any mismatch between the promise and the destination destroys trust.

    10. The Rotating and Seasonal Bio

    A static bio is a missed opportunity. The rotating bio treats your profile header as a dynamic announcement space that reflects current campaigns, seasonal promotions, fresh content, or recent milestones. It is one of the most strategically flexible instagram bio ideas for active brands and creators who always have something new to promote.

    A travel creator updating their bio to "Currently exploring Kyoto" or a retail brand announcing "Spring Sale: 40% off everything this weekend" ensures the most time-relevant information is the first thing visitors see.

    Best Suited For

    • Retail and e-commerce brands with seasonal collections, promotions, and product launches.

    • Content creators spotlighting new series, challenges, or collaborative projects.

    • Service businesses announcing enrollment windows, limited availability, or special offers.

  • Growing accounts celebrating milestones to build social proof.

  • How to Build It

    • Sync with your marketing calendar: Plan bio updates alongside campaign launches, product releases, and content series so updates happen at strategic moments rather than randomly.

    • Amplify updates through your content: When you change your bio, mention it in Stories or a post to drive traffic to the updated information.

    • Preserve core identity elements: Keep your brand name and primary descriptor consistent even as promotional content rotates. Visitors should always be able to identify your account at a glance.

    • Time updates for maximum impact: Update the bio precisely when a product goes live, a sale begins, or a milestone is reached. The freshness signals that your profile is actively managed.

    A rotating bio communicates to visitors that your account is alive, current, and worth following for what comes next.

    Moving from Selection to Execution

    Avoid the trap of spending days evaluating which format is perfect. Perfection comes from iteration, not deliberation.

    • Pick a starting format based on your immediate goal: Launching a product? Start with the Conversion-Focused CTA Bio. Building thought leadership? Lead with the Authority and Credentials Bio. The right format is the one that serves what you need right now.

    • Combine elements across formats: These templates are building blocks. A Narrative-Driven Bio with a strong CTA closing line, or a Personality-Forward Bio featuring a branded hashtag, can outperform any single format used in isolation.

    • Establish your baseline metrics: Before changing anything, record your current profile visits, link clicks, and follower growth rate from the last seven days. Without a baseline, you cannot measure improvement.

    • Run two-week tests: Update your bio, let it run for 14 days, and compare the new metrics against your baseline. This timeframe provides enough data to evaluate performance without conflating results with other variables.

    Why Continuous Optimization Matters

    Instagram's landscape shifts constantly. Your business objectives evolve. Your audience's expectations change. A bio that performed well six months ago may no longer serve your current goals. Building a habit of periodic review and adjustment keeps your profile aligned with where you are headed rather than where you have been.
